Designed by postmodernist architect Philip Johnson, the Christ Cathedral in Anaheim and Buena Park, USA, stands as a striking four-pointed star. The cathedral features 10,661 windows that flood the interior with natural light, seating for 3,000, and an impressive organ with 17,106 pipes. The structure is part of a larger campus that includes serene gardens, reflecting pools, fountains, and sculptures, among which is a Gothic prayer chapel. Visitors can explore the expansive grounds and appreciate the unique blend of modern and traditional elements.
